I need some help getting this b*****d game working.

So I've installed the 3dfx version, the very version that came with the Righteous 3D that's currently in this particular machine, but it just won't work?

I'm using the latest 3dfx reference drivers, the system is running Win 95 OSR2.5, and other 3dfx-compatible games are working perfectly. MW2, however, only runs the intro video and the menus, both of which are Windowed. Is there something I'm missing?

Leety McLeet wrote on 2021-05-08, 16:50:

I'm using the latest 3dfx reference drivers

That was the problem, this game isn't supported by any 3Dfx reference driver. Use the latest driver from your card vendor, such as Orchid or Diamond. If your card was bundled with the game, then it will have the proper driver support.

If you are trying to get the game working on other card, not the one it was bundled with, then extract "GLIDE.DLL" and "SST1INIT.DLL" from the card vendor driver package that bundled the game. As long as the card adheres to 3Dfx reference design, they should work, YMMV. AFAICR, the 6MB Canopus Pure3D Voodoo1 does not work.
